Career Path

The following roles are in high demand in the game design ethics job market in the UK: 1. **Game Designers** - They create game concepts, mechanics, levels, and user interfaces. Their primary responsibility is to ensure that games are engaging, entertaining, and ethical. 2. **Ethics Consultants** - They specialize in ethical considerations and ensure that games adhere to industry standards and regulations. They may review game content, mechanics, and systems to identify potential ethical issues. 3. **User Researchers** - They conduct research to understand player behavior, preferences, and needs. They use this information to inform game design decisions and ensure that games are inclusive, accessible, and ethical. 4. **Quality Assurance Testers** - They test games for bugs, glitches, and other issues. They also ensure that games comply with ethical guidelines and industry standards. 5. **Game Producers** - They manage game development projects from inception to launch. They coordinate teams, allocate resources, and ensure that games are delivered on time, within budget, and meet quality standards. These roles require various skills, including game design, programming, research, ethics, project management, and communication. The salary ranges for these roles vary depending on experience, location, and company size. On average, game designers can earn between £20,000 and £50,000 per year, while ethics consultants can earn between £30,000 and £70,000 per year. User researchers, quality assurance testers, and game producers can earn between £20,000 and £60,000 per year, depending on their level of experience and expertise.
